Mighty No. 9 centers around an android named Beck (Yuri Lowenthal / Ayumu Murase), the ninth unit in a set of advanced combat and utility robots called the Mighty Numbers.A computer virus unleashed by a mysterious hacker suddenly corrupt the programming of the eight previous Mighty Numbers and hundreds of other machines across the world, causing them to turn on their human creators.

Bloodstained: Ritual of the Night is a 2019 action role-playing game developed by Japanese indie studio ArtPlay and published by 505 Games. The game's development was led by former Castlevania series producer Koji Igarashi and is considered a spiritual successor to the series.

Level-5 Comcept, formerly known as Comcept Inc., is a Japanese video game developer company. Based in Osaka, it was founded on by former Capcom designer Keiji Inafune on December 1, 2010. The company was acquired by Level-5 in 2017. [2] Their projects include Soul Sacrifice, Mighty No. 9, ReCore and Red Ash: The Indelible Legend.
